Where is This Main Valve Found?


The primary water line supply can differ, so you may need to find time to determine where it is. However, when your house is obtaining drenched due to a burst pipe, you do not have the luxury of time during an emergency. Therefore, you must prepare for this plumbing circumstance by learning where the shutoff lies.
This shutoff valve might look like a ball shutoff (with a lever-type manage) or an entrance valve (with a circle faucet). Placement depends on the age of your residence as well as the environment in your area. Inspect the complying with common spots:
  • Inside of Residence: In cooler environments, the city supply pipelines face your residence. Examine usual energy areas like your basement, laundry room, or garage. A most likely location is near the water heater. In the basement, this shutoff will be at your eye degree. On the various other main floorings, you may need to bend down to locate it.

  • Outdoors on the Outside Wall: The major valve is outside the home in exotic climates where they do not experience wintertime. It is typically connected to an outside wall. Check for it near an outdoor faucet.

  • Outdoors by the Road: If you can't locate the valve anywhere else, it is time to check your road. Maybe outside alongside your water meter. Maybe below the accessibility panel near the ground on your street. You may need a meter key that's sold in hardware shops to remove the panel cover. You can locate 2 shutoffs, one for city use and one for your house. Ensure you shut off the right one. And also you will certainly understand that you did when none of the taps in your house launch freshwater.


  • What to Do When a Pipe Bursts in Your Home


    A burst pipe is one of a homeowner's worst nightmares. Not knowing the signs and being unprepared for this plumbing issue can result in more water damage and clean up. Here are the warning signs of a pipe about to burst and the steps you can take if it happens.


    Warning Signs for Burst Pipes


  • Rusty, discolored water with a bad smell


  • Puddles under your sinks


  • Abrupt changes in water pressure


  • A spike in your water bill


  • Clanging noises coming from pipes behind the walls


  • What to Do When a Pipe Bursts


    Turn off your water. The sooner you do this, the better. Shutting off your main valve will help minimize the damage to your home.



    Drain the faucets. After the water has been turned off, drain the remaining water by opening your faucets. Doing so will help prevent areas from freezing and also relieve pressure within your pipe system to avoid more bursts.



    Locate the burst pipe. Look for bulging ceilings, warping and other signs of where the water damage has occurred. Once you locate the pipe, you will be able to determine if it is a small crack that can be patched or a major repair that needs to be dealt with right away.

    Document the damage. If you have extensive pipe damage, be sure to take photos of the affected areas so you can document a claim with your insurance. Take close-up photos of the damage and use a measuring tape to show how high the water is. You should also take photos from different angles for a wider picture of the affected areas.



    Start cleaning. After you have documented the damage, start cleaning up the water as soon as possible. The longer the water sits, the higher the chance that mold will develop.
